AI-Driven Transformation: Elevating Mobile App Business Intelligence

Artificial Intelligence (AI) is reshaping Business Intelligence (BI) in the realm of mobile apps, drastically altering company-consumer dynamics and data interaction. With AI’s proficiency in processing complex datasets, firms can now make faster, insight-driven decisions, crucial for maintaining a competitive edge. These advanced AI algorithms offer real-time analytics, enabling businesses to detect and act upon subtle customer behaviors and emerging market trends quickly. As these technologies grow more sophisticated, AI-enhanced BI is becoming essential for businesses aiming at industry dominance, offering them the unprecedented ability to identify and respond to evolving market demands with precision. This integration signals a pivotal transformation, heralding a new era where data-driven agility is at the heart of business strategy and growth.

Personalization through Machine Learning

Machine learning is redefining personalization in mobile applications, allowing for a profound understanding of user preferences. AI-infused mobile apps, through continuous analysis of user interactions, are capable of making immediate adjustments to their offerings, resulting in highly personalized experiences. This precise tailoring fosters a connection between the user and the app, as each interaction seems thoughtfully crafted to meet individual needs. Such considerate attention to user needs amplifies engagement rates, intensifying loyalty as users come to expect, and appreciate, this high level of personalization consistently delivered by their favored apps.

Predictive Insights and Proactive Strategies

AI’s predictive prowess extends the horizon of mobile app intelligence, ushering in a wave of proactive strategizing unseen before. Utilizing historical data as a foundation, AI-fueled algorithms forecast upcoming trends and consumer movements with remarkable accuracy. This prescience allows businesses to prepare preemptively for impending market shifts, manage assets with foresight, and surpass customers’ expectations before they even articulate them. Such forward-looking insight equips businesses with the ability to promptly adapt, smartly allocate resources, and seize openings in volatile market landscapes.

Enhancing User Interaction with Natural Language Processing

Natural Language Processing (NLP) is revolutionizing user interaction within mobile applications, making communication with apps as natural as conversation between humans. By deciphering and learning human language nuances, NLP is making app interfaces increasingly intuitive. This accessibility elevates the user experience by leaps and bounds, allowing users to engage with apps effortlessly, through speech or text, in a manner that feels organic and familiar.

Strengthening Mobile App Security with AI

AI’s role in mobile app security is more important than ever, offering a robust defense against escalating cyber threats. By identifying unusual behavior and security deviations, AI provides an essential layer of defense, safeguarding user information from nefarious activities. This not only prevents fraud but also boosts user confidence in the app’s security systems.

Operational Efficiency and Task Automation

AI-facilitated automation is redefining operational efficiency, allowing mundane tasks to be executed with striking precision and without human intervention. Simplifying and accelerating tasks such as data entry and customer support, AI liberates human resources to contribute to more strategic and creative endeavors. This shift not only trims operational costs but also fosters a robust business environment that promotes innovation and employee satisfaction.

Augmented and Virtual Reality Advancements

AI is amplifying the potential of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R) within mobile apps, creating more deeply engaging and immersive user experiences. These advancements extend beyond entertainment, becoming instrumental in user interactions with retail opportunities, healthcare services, and educational content. By integrating AI with AR and VR, businesses are able to unlock unique interaction modalities that captivate users, enriching learning experiences, expanding the horizon of remote healthcare, and reinventing the retail landscape.
